==Transportation== The City of Elk River is a busy city when it comes to traffic, particularly on weekends in the summer and fall as vacationers and hunters head north to their cabins. U.S. Highways [[U.S. Route 10 in Minnesota|10]] and [[U.S. Route 169 in Minnesota|169]] have their northwest juncture in Elk River, with the two highways [[Concurrency (road)|concurrent]] for 12 miles until [[Anoka, Minnesota|Anoka]] to the southeast. U.S. 10 continues northwesterly toward [[St. Cloud, Minnesota|St. Cloud]], and U.S. 169 continues due north toward [[Mille Lacs Lake]] from Elk River. [[Minnesota State Highway 101|Minnesota Highway 101]] has its northern terminus at the U.S. 10 / U.S. 169 split in Elk River and is a major route connecting these highways with [[Interstate 94 in Minnesota|Interstate 94]], seven miles to the south. Many residents of Elk River commute to the [[Minneapolis-St. Paul|Twin Cities]] daily for work; it is roughly a 40-mile drive to Minneapolis.
